Description

A theoretical study of saddle-splay term on nematic liquid crystal confined between two coaxial cylinders elucidates director configurations. By solving the numerical solution of Euler–Lagrange equation based on Frank elastic theory and finite-difference iterative method, the effect of saddle-splay term on cylindrical system have been discussed explicitly. We investigate the spontaneous deformation by saddle-splay term K 24 in the weak axial anchoring conditions. And we compare the effect of the twist elastic constant K 22 on director distortion to the influence of saddle-splay term K 24 in the twist anchoring conditions. Finally, we calculate the critical radius ratio and the critical twist elastic constant in the planar anchoring conditions, in which the spontaneous deformation occurs. (paper)
